What is a Ping Test for a Website?
A ping test, short for Packet Internet Groper, is a diagnostic tool used to check the reachability of a host on an Internet Protocol (IP) network and to measure the round-trip time for messages sent from the originating host to a destination computer. When you "ping test a website," you're essentially sending small data packets to its server and measuring how long it takes for those packets to return. This time, measured in milliseconds (ms), is your ping or latency. A lower ping value indicates a faster, more responsive connection.

How to Perform an Online Ping Test for Your Website
You don't need to be a network expert to ping test a website. Several online tools and command-line utilities make the process straightforward:
- Online Ping Tools: Many websites offer free online ping test services. Simply enter the domain name or IP address of the website you wish to test, and the tool will display the ping time from various global locations. These tools provide quick insights without needing any software installation.
- Command Prompt (Windows):
- Open the Command Prompt (type "cmd" in the Windows search bar).
- Type `ping [website_domain_name]` (e.g., `ping example.com`) and press Enter.
- You'll see a series of replies with the time taken for each packet.
- Terminal (macOS/Linux):
- Open the Terminal application.
- Type `ping [website_domain_name]` (e.g., `ping example.com`) and press Enter.
- The output will show similar latency statistics.
Interpreting Your Website Ping Results
What constitutes a "good" ping depends on the context, but generally:
- < 50 ms: Excellent. Your website is highly responsive.
- 50-100 ms: Good. Acceptable for most users, though there's room for improvement.
- 100-200 ms: Average. Users might start noticing slight delays.
- > 200 ms: Poor. This level of latency will significantly impact user experience and SEO.
- "Request timed out": This indicates that packets are not reaching the server or not returning, suggesting a severe connectivity issue.

Key Factors Influencing Website Ping
Several elements can affect your website's ping performance:
- Server Location: The geographical distance between your server and the user. A server in Europe will naturally have higher ping for users in Asia compared to a local server.
- Hosting Provider: The quality of your web host's infrastructure, network capacity, and server optimization plays a significant role.
- Content Delivery Network (CDN): CDNs cache your website content on servers worldwide, serving content from the closest server to the user, thereby drastically reducing ping.
- Website Content & Optimization: Large image files, unoptimized scripts, and excessive plugins can slow down server response, even if the network latency is low.
- User's Internet Service Provider (ISP) & Connection: The user's own internet speed and connection quality directly impact their experience.
